{"product_id":"kyosho-bl14-rudder-chain-blizzard","title":"Kyosho BL14 Rudder Chain Blizzard","description":"\u003cp\u003eKyosho BL14 is the chain used in the Blizzard's drivetrain. Kyosho calls it the rudder chain; dealers often list it simply as the drive chain, and it is the same part either way.\u003c\/p\u003e\u003cp\u003eChain stretches. As it does, it sits differently on the sprocket teeth and starts to accelerate wear on them, which is why a stretched chain quietly turns into a sprocket replacement if you leave it long enough. A chain that has jumped or is running noisy is telling you it has reached that point.\u003c\/p\u003e\u003cp\u003eWheelspin Models supplies these two to a pack, though Kyosho does not state a count.
